Transaction 90a8bda475c978021076d37cc57db05f3abcb97c596336fb5ebdf6a0a72df11e
1 Input
1 Output
-
90a8bda475c978021076d37cc57db05f3abcb97c596336fb5ebdf6a0a72df11e:0
- value
- 8056853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d2dbe6482a780a57990c006acf746b5f137bc02a OP_EQUAL
- address
- 3LuwFiUhAFZY7HvJswtmRp9NU3fQNjKPST